Artificial IntelligenceR1: A rule-based configurer of computer systems
939 Citations1982John McDermott
R1 is a program that configures VAX-11/780 computer systems and uses Match as its principal problem solving method; it has sufficient knowledge of the configuration domain and of the peculiarities of the various configuration constraints that at each step in the configuration process, it simply recognizes what to do.
National Conference on Artificial IntelligenceDynamic constraint satisfaction problems
399 Citations1990Sanjay Mittal, Brian Falkenhainer
This paper presents a language for expressing four types of activity constraints in terms of variable values and variables being considered, and describes an implemented algorithm that enables tight interaction between constraints about variable activity and constraints aboutVariable values.

National Conference on Artificial IntelligenceEliminating interchangeable values in constraint satisfaction problems
214 Citations1991Eugene C. Freuder
A concept of interchangeability of CSP values is developed that permits recognition of some interchangeable values with polynomial time local computation and several forms of weak interchangeability are defined that permit eliminating values without losing all solutions.

AI MagazineR1: The Formative Years
100 Citations1981John McDermott
R1 is a rule-based program that configures VAX-11 computer systems and produces a number of diagrams showing the spatial and logical relationships among the 90 or so components that typically constitute a system.

The Journal of Logic ProgrammingLogic-based configuration with a semantic network
21 Citations1990David B. Searls, Lewis M. Norton
BEACON uses a declarative, logic-based approach, as opposed to a data-driven production system or hybrid design, which allows for a completely interactive ordering session which is guaranteed correct with respect to the underlying model, rather than a batch-mode order-correcting system.
